I bid and won a rifle on line that was advertised as a Sav. Sporter 23A. I received the rifle today only to find out it's stamped Savage Sporter. Nowhere on the gun is it stamped 23A except the mag. is stamped 23A and NRA 19. Do I own a 23A or the Model of 1922? Serial # is in the 126xxx range. Blueing is probably 90-95% on the receiver and barrel but very thin on the trigger guard/ floor plate. Stock is walnut w/a schnabel front end. No checkering or swivels. It has been D&T and holds an old Weaver V-22. Any info you can give me would be great. Stay safe, Jim
Is the back of the bolt flat or rounded?
Savage- "never say never".
The back of the bolt is rounded, stay safe , Jim
If the back of the bolt is rounded then it's a model 23A, the 1922's had flat backed bolts.
That serial range is to high for a 1922 as well.
